What skills and experience we're looking for
- To teach a class in a year group suited to your experience and to the needs of the school.
- To work within a philosophical framework that supports and enhances the ethos and climate of the school, as stated within the agreed aims.
- To teach within, and have a good knowledge of, curriculum guidelines and policies, making appropriate use of these in conjunction with statutory obligations, to provide a broad, balanced, relevant and differentiated curriculum for all pupils.
- To provide a learning environment where children are expected to act and think independently yet with concern for the needs of others.
- To use a variety of teaching styles appropriate to the learning situation that enhance and facilitate a learning environment.
- To maintain a tidy, well ordered, attractive, stimulating, safe learning environment where children’s work is displayed with care and sensitivity, placing value on individual effort as well as the final product.
- To liaise with other teachers in the year groups, Key Stage and cross phase as appropriate to the age of the class, in planning, delivering, evaluating, assessing and recording each area of the curriculum.
- To understand the further duties and responsibilities associated with the role of class teacher, including fostering a welcoming and caring ethos that values the contribution and achievements of all members of the school community, encouraging a high standard of behaviour among all pupils, leading assemblies, participating in staff meetings and discussions with parents and governors. To contribute to displays in public areas and share in the general duties and administration of the school.
- To review teaching methods, take part in in-service training, contribute to in-house training, carry out research and disseminate to colleagues, and build up a personal professional development portfolio.
- Implement all collegiate decisions thereby maintaining a professional image that shows loyalty to the school.
